Output 76f1ec6e6f628e2daf0ad975c189eec00d3a096e4ebeb5fc8fd6726905f74588:40

value
4954152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f068c6739375fda0ebf3424bf3e03f470261624f OP_EQUAL
address
3PcBcVUAFNq9t1Erw1ZV5bq3sA2NUqSfE9
transaction
76f1ec6e6f628e2daf0ad975c189eec00d3a096e4ebeb5fc8fd6726905f74588
spent
true